All of the glib talk about death penalties & execution horrifies me… As a kind of healing of this world-wide descent into barbarism...Here’s a little tongue-in-cheek, children’s rhyming #poem, a bit macabre, but not w/o truth resonance...perhaps... They say, we need a new death penalty. The philosopher in me asks, “Is this really true?“ Fear, suffering? We already have aplenty. Yet people of compassion, so very few. And yet, my heart might just change direction. Bicycle thieves, Bankers, Billionaires… Now there’s a trio beyond correction. “Off with their heads!” we shout, to clear the air. But do we need a new reign of terror? More nailing pain to the wood of a cross? To guillotine Wall Street, would that be error? Or be rid of fake Presidents, would that be loss?
